Wolverines stop Thunder girls in basketball action last week

 

January 24, 2024



The North Central girls were defeated 61-30 by Herreid/Selby Area in Bowdle last Friday.

The visitors from HSA would lead14-6 after a quarter and also 25-20 at the half. But they gained more separation in the second half starting with a 40-29 third quarter lead.

One reason would be Jordyn Rossow with her 18 points and another would be Katie Allbee with 16 points. She was followed by Jade Rossow also in double figures with 11 points. Four more Wolverines would score.

Meanwhile the Thunder would be led by Ella Batie with 18 points followed by Alaina Dosch with five points that would include a trey. Ashton Heyne added three points and Katelyn Engelhart and Sydney Bertsch each contributed two points.

The Wolverines were able to make 22 baskets including two treys and added 15 free throws. The Thunder netted nine baskets that included their trey and were 11-21 in free throws.


The Thunder had 18 rebounds led by Batie's eight and the Wolverines grabbed 25 rebounds led by Jade Rossow with eight.

North Central sustained 29 turnovers and the Wolverine, 13.
